    Timothy Stoddard has premiered the roles of the King/Witch in Fulton/Lam’s Rumplestiltskin with Rhymes with Opera, George Westinghouse in Kievman’s TESLA, the tenor roles in Flash Operas with Experiments in Opera, and Young Scrooge/Ghost of Christmas Present in Jarrar/Goodwin’s adaptation of Dickens’ A Christmas Carol with Gramercy Opera. Standard repertoire includes the roles of Mercurio in Cavalli’s La Calisto and the title role in La clemenza di Tito both with dell’Arte Opera Ensemble. He has sung the role of Borsa in Verdi’s Rigoletto with Opera in Williamsburg, Rinuccio(cover)/Song Seller/Gherardo in Puccini’s Il trittico with Utah Festival Opera, and ensemble in Saariaho’s L’amour de loin in Trondheim. As concertist, he has sung Bach’s B Minor Mass with the Utah Festival of Opera, Mendelssohn’s Elijah with the Choral Society of Grace Church, and recorded Berio’s Coro with Det Norske Solistkor. He’s an Arleen Auger Foundation and American Scandinavian Society award recipient.
